Transaction 88e57ef9ea29d0fa9d6276cc622ab4f112d69c4604b591251186ca76de374f73
1 Input
1 Output
-
88e57ef9ea29d0fa9d6276cc622ab4f112d69c4604b591251186ca76de374f73:0
- value
- 15630
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 697b98488a58e637105d01795b2a5c597c313e89 OP_EQUAL
- address
- 3BJkwCy7jEPRXnjrH28evxNReHF2vVCnMC